"Revolutionaries" by Jack Rakove delves into the political dynamics and key figures of the American Revolution, focusing on the ideological and practical challenges faced by the colonies in their quest for independence. The book begins with the Boston Tea Party, highlighting Massachusetts' leadership and the strategic actions of figures like Benjamin Franklin and the Adams cousins. The Continental Congress's formation and debates over colonial responses to British aggression, including the Suffolk Resolves and the commercial boycott, are examined...
